Potts Point · Suburb / Locality
Long-term health conditions and the need for help with everyday activities.
Far fewer people report living with long-term health issues in Potts Point compared to the rest of the country. Only 22.7% of residents have a long-term condition, which is well below the national figure of 27.7%. This suggests a population in generally good health, though mental health challenges are more common here than in many other areas.
Long-term conditions people report.
While long-term health conditions are much lower than most areas, 9.4% of people report a mental health condition, which is a little above the New South Wales figure. Most residents have no long-term health issues at all, with 63.5% reporting none.

People needing help with daily activities.
Daily life is easier for most residents here, with only 2.1% needing help with daily activities. This is well below both the state and national figures of 5.8%.
